Lockheed Martin’s Extended-Range Rocket Proves Effective in Double ShotSuccess follows extended-range demonstration doubling rangeLockheed Martin’s ER GMLRS doubles the range of the current munition providing increased capability to the U.S. Army. DALLAs, March 7, 2024 – The U.S. Army successfully demonstrated Lockheed Martin’s (NYSE: LMT) next-generation Extended-Range GMLRS (ER GMLRS) against a target set at White Sands Missile Range, New Mexico. "The Army's success in this operational test further demonstrates the readiness of ER GMLRS and overall capability of our family of munitions," said Jay Price, vice president for Precision Fires at Lockheed Martin. The rocket will be built at Lockheed Martin’s Precision Fires Center of Excellence in Camden, Arkansas.
